The Benefits of Mentoring
A recent study conducted by the California Mentor Foundation found that:
- 98% of the youths paired with mentors stayed in school
- 85% of the youths who had a mentor did not use drugs
- 98% of teens match with a mentor avoided pregnancy
- 98% of the youths who had a mentor avoided gang activity.

We are in danger of losing our future one child at a time. This is why the CARES Mentoring Movement is crucial. But we can not operate without people like you who volunteer their time to become mentors for these at-risk kids. Here are some chilling facts:
- In some cities, only 18% of African-American males graduate from high school.
- 57% of African-American fourth grade students are functionally illiterate.
- 2.4 million African-American children have at least one parent in prison.
- Complications from HIV/AIDS is the leading cause of death among young African-American women.
- Homicide is the leading cause of death amoung young African-American males.
- Every day more than 1,000 African-American teenagers are arrested.
Behind all these sobering statistics are real, at-risk children and adolescents who desperately need the guidance that a mentor like you can provide. Mentoring has been proven to work. Join us and help reverse thse disturbing trends.
